Potty Training

by Jennifer Gniadecki on July 6th, 2008

Yes, you’re still on the business channel, don’t get scared, this won’t take long.

I’ve been potty training my 3-year-old on and off (for her safety and my sanity!) for the last four months. She has gone through bouts where she screamed when someone said the word “potty” all the way to being all zealous and happy about it. The times when she was excited were very few and very far between.

So I turned to my network. Yes, my business network.

I called the business people I knew that had kids. Some I wasn’t sure and I called them anyway.

First, I apologized for bothering and asked if they had a moment for a non-business question. Everyone that answered said yes and I’d ask them how old their kids were and if they had any potty-training advice.

I got a wide variation of answers (that I won’t list because you probably don’t want to know) and bonded really nicely with about five out of the fifteen or so business owners I talked to. The five all want me to call back and let them know what worked.

See how this worked?

  1. Call with something non-business related and remind them who you are and what you do.
  2. Make them feel special because you care about their opinion while getting actual help for a real issue you have. Win-Win.
  3. Bond if you can, move on if you can’t. No pressure.
  4. Follow up with the five prospects and tell them how wonderful the advice was and you’d like to return the favor … would they like a free consultation as a way of saying thanks?
